Chow Yun - Fat - King Mongkut
Although Chow Yun-Fat did not have any roles set in Penang, but he came to visit Armenian Street during the first day of shooting, 28 March, 1999 and created a huge turn out from the press to the local people. Chow appeared as a tourist in Armenian Street and taking photos of others while being the main focus point of all photographers. Teoh Ling Ling the photographer of "Filming of 'Anna and the King' in Penang" souvenir book, at that time took the opportunity to take photos of Chow appeared in front of her house.
